重启数据库服务器需要重启应用吗知乎,重启数据库服务器是否需要重启应用?深入探讨数据库与应用之间的依赖关系
- 综合资讯
- 2024-11-03 11:42:53
- 3

数据库服务器重启通常会导致应用服务中断,因此需要根据应用与数据库的依赖程度来决定是否重启应用。若应用高度依赖数据库,则应重启应用以保证数据一致性。探讨数据库与应用之间的...
数据库服务器重启通常会导致应用服务中断,因此需要根据应用与数据库的依赖程度来决定是否重启应用。若应用高度依赖数据库,则应重启应用以保证数据一致性。探讨数据库与应用之间的依赖关系有助于制定合理的重启策略。
在当今的信息化时代,数据库和应用程序已经成为企业信息化建设的重要基石,数据库负责存储、管理和检索数据,而应用程序则负责实现业务逻辑和与用户的交互,数据库和应用程序之间的紧密联系使得它们之间的任何变动都可能影响到整个系统的稳定性,当数据库服务器需要重启时,是否需要重启应用程序呢?本文将从以下几个方面进行探讨。
数据库与应用程序的关系
数据库和应用之间的关系可以概括为以下几点:
1、数据库是应用程序的数据存储中心,应用程序通过数据库进行数据的增删改查操作。
2、数据库和应用之间存在着紧密的依赖关系,应用程序的正常运行依赖于数据库的正常运行。
3、数据库和应用之间的通信通常通过网络进行,因此网络稳定性也会影响它们之间的交互。
数据库服务器重启对应用程序的影响
1、数据库服务器重启可能导致应用程序无法连接数据库,从而影响应用程序的正常运行。
2、数据库服务器重启期间,应用程序可能会遇到连接超时、读取数据错误等问题。
3、如果应用程序在数据库服务器重启过程中访问数据库,可能会导致数据不一致、丢失等问题。
是否需要重启应用程序
1、如果数据库服务器重启是计划性的,即提前通知用户并进行停机维护,那么可以采取以下措施:
(1)在数据库服务器重启前,通知用户进行数据备份,以防止数据丢失。
(2)在数据库服务器重启期间,关闭应用程序,避免用户访问数据库。
(3)数据库服务器重启完成后,启动应用程序,确保数据一致性。
2、如果数据库服务器重启是非计划性的,即突然出现故障,那么可以采取以下措施:
(1)尽快通知相关技术人员处理数据库服务器故障。
(2)在数据库服务器故障期间,关闭应用程序,避免用户访问数据库。
(3)数据库服务器恢复正常后,启动应用程序,确保数据一致性。
如何减少数据库服务器重启对应用程序的影响
1、优化数据库性能,提高数据库的稳定性和可靠性。
2、定期对数据库进行备份,确保数据安全。
3、采用高可用性、负载均衡等技术,提高数据库和应用程序的稳定性。
4、加强网络监控,确保网络稳定。
5、建立应急预案,提高应对数据库服务器故障的能力。
数据库服务器重启是否需要重启应用程序,取决于重启的原因和方式,在计划性重启的情况下,可以提前通知用户,采取相应措施,确保数据库和应用程序的正常运行,在非计划性重启的情况下,需要尽快处理数据库服务器故障,并采取相应措施,确保数据一致性和应用程序的正常运行,数据库和应用程序之间的紧密联系使得它们之间的稳定性至关重要,企业应重视数据库和应用程序的运维,确保系统的稳定性和可靠性。
本文链接:https://zhitaoyun.cn/530719.html
发表评论